vm: Allow a volume name to be specified for the root partition.

* guix/build/vm.scm (format-partition): Add #:label parameter, and honor
  it.
  (initialize-hard-disk): Add #:file-system-label parameter, and pass it
  to 'format-partition'.
* gnu/system/vm.scm (qemu-image): Add #:file-system-label parameter and
  pass it to 'initialize-hard-disk'.
